EX-10.(L) 3 a79860ex10-l.txt EXHIBIT 10.(L) [MERITAGE LOGO] EXHIBIT 10(l) CONSULTING CONTRACT This Consulting Contract (the "Agreement") is made as of this 1st day of June, 2001, between Fitzgeralds Gaming Corporation on behalf of itself and each of its operating subsidiaries: Fitzgeralds Mississippi, Inc., Fitzgeralds Reno, Inc., Fitzgeralds Las Vegas, Inc., and 101 Main Street, LLC (collectively, "Client"), and Meritage Employer Services, LLC ("Meritage" or "Consultant"). In the event of a conflict in the provisions of any Exhibits hereto and the provisions set forth in this Agreement, the provisions of such Exhibits shall govern. 1. SERVICES. Consultant agrees to perform for Client the services listed in Exhibit A hereto and incorporated herein by reference. Client agrees that Consultant shall have reasonable access to Client's staff and resources as necessary to perform the Consultant's services. 2. TERM. Each party agrees that all information received by Consultant from the Client in connection with Consultant's services, other than information previously publicly disclosed by the Client, shall be considered confidential and shall not be used or disclosed by the Consultant other than as necessary to perform services under this Agreement, unless authorized in writing by the Client. This confidentiality provision shall survive termination of this Agreement. 6. INDEMNIFICATION. Consultant agrees to indemnify, defend and hold the Client harmless from all claims, demands, costs, fees (including reasonable attorneys' fees), judgments and liability asserted against Client by a third party which arise out of negligence, gross negligence or willful misconduct of the Consultant in the performance or non-performance of this Agreement. This indemnification will not apply where action or inaction of the Client is the sole cause of litigation or fines where the Consultant has made reasonable written recommendations to the Client, and the Client failed to follow such written recommendations. Client agrees to indemnify, defend and hold Consultant harmless from all claims, demands, costs, fees (including reasonable attorneys' fees), judgments and liability asserted against Consultant by a third party, which arise out of the negligence, gross negligence or willful misconduct of Client in the performance or non-performance of this Agreement. 7. TERMINATION. This Agreement may be terminated by the Client at any time upon giving ninety (90) days advance written notice to Consultant. In the event Client terminates this Page 4 of 10 Agreement without cause and prior to the end of twelve (12) months, Client agrees to pay Consultant all remaining fees incurred through to the date of termination in full within thirty (30) days of the date of termination. Consultant may terminate this Agreement thirty (30) days after giving written notice of a default by Client hereunder of a default by Client hereunder, provided that such a default has not been cured. 20. BANKRUPTCY COURT APPROVAL. Consultant acknowledges and understands that the Client and each of the operating subsidiaries commenced cases under Chapter 11 of the United States Bankruptcy Code on December 5, 2000 and that such proceedings are still pending. Consultant further acknowledges and understands that this Agreement shall not be effective unless and until approved by the Bankruptcy Court.
